Baseball officially returns to the Queen City on April 11 when the Charlotte Knights host the season opener against the Norfolk Tides in the new PEACHY BB & T Ballpark Home of the Charlotte Knights uptown BB&T Ballpark. The team debuts to a sold-out crowd. The stadium is worth a visit itself - it’s no longer the “peanuts and Crackerjacks” type of entertainment. Two club areas will offer skyline views as well as access to a VIP, climate-controlled club with full service bar. The venue will also host festivals, concerts and corporate and community events.
